Steps to Check Who’s Online in Your Facebook Group Chat
Let’s dive into the steps to see who’s online in your Facebook group chat. This feature may vary slightly depending on whether you’re using a desktop, mobile app, or Messenger.
Step 1: Open Your Facebook Group Chat
First, open the Facebook Messenger app or website and go to the group chat where you want to see who’s online. You should be able to locate your group chat in the Chats tab.
Step 2: Look for Active Status Indicators
Once inside the group chat, look for the green dot next to members’ names. This green dot signifies that a user is currently online and active on Facebook or Messenger.
Step 3: Confirm the Active Status in the Members List
In some cases, you may need to check the member list of your group chat. Here’s how:
- On Desktop: Click on the information icon in the top right corner of the chat to open the details panel. You should see a list of members with their active status.
- On Mobile: Tap on the group name at the top of the chat, which will lead you to the group details. Here, you can see who’s active by looking for the green dot next to their names.
In some cases, users might turn off their active status, which means they won’t appear online even if they are. Additionally, Facebook Messenger offers an option for users to appear offline, so not everyone in the group may be visible.

Common Issues and Troubleshooting Tips
If you’re experiencing issues viewing who’s online in your Facebook group chat, here are some common problems and solutions:
1. Not Seeing the Green Dot
If the green dot isn’t appearing for any members, it could be due to:
- Privacy Settings: Some members may have disabled their online status, which means they won’t appear active.
- Platform Variations: Ensure you’re using the latest version of Facebook or Messenger, as some features may differ or be unavailable on outdated versions.
To verify, ask a friend to check if they see your online status. This can help determine if it’s an individual setting or a general issue.
2. Notifications Not Working
If you aren’t receiving notifications about online statuses, check your app notification settings:
- On iOS: Go to Settings > Notifications > Messenger, and ensure notifications are enabled.
- On Android: Open Settings > Apps > Messenger > Notifications, and verify that notifications are turned on.
Within the Facebook Messenger app, also check group-specific notification settings to make sure they’re configured correctly.
3. Active Status Not Updating
Sometimes, Facebook may lag in updating active status. If you’re noticing delays, try the following:
- Refresh the Chat: Close and reopen the group chat to refresh the online status.
- Log Out and Log In: Signing out of Facebook and signing back in can resolve many minor issues.
- Clear Cache: Go to your app settings and clear the cache. This can resolve many app-based issues.
